Key Concepts


# Microservices Concept Description Pattern
1 Microservice Small, independently deployable business service Decomposition Pattern
2 Service Decomposition Break application into smaller business services Decompose by Business Capability
3 API Gateway Single entry point for client requests API Gateway Pattern
4 Service Discovery Dynamically finds available service instances Service Discovery Pattern
5 Load Balancing Distributes requests across service instances Load Balancer Pattern
6 Service Communication Enables communication between services Remote Procedure Call Pattern
7 Asynchronous Communication Services communicate without waiting for response Messaging Pattern
8 Event-Driven Architecture Services communicate through business events Event-Driven Pattern
9 Database per Service Each service owns its data Database-per-Service Pattern
10 Shared Database Multiple services share a database Shared Database Pattern
11 Distributed Transaction Transaction spans multiple services Distributed Transaction Pattern
12 Saga Manages transactions across multiple services Saga Pattern
13 Saga Choreography Services coordinate through events Choreography Pattern
14 Saga Orchestration Central coordinator manages the workflow Orchestration Pattern
15 Circuit Breaker Prevents repeated calls to failing services Circuit Breaker Pattern
16 Retry Reattempts failed operations Retry Pattern
17 Timeout Stops calls that take too long Timeout Pattern
18 Bulkhead Isolates failures between services Bulkhead Pattern
19 Fallback Provides alternative behavior when a service fails Fallback Pattern
20 Rate Limiting Controls the number of incoming requests Rate Limiting Pattern
21 Caching Stores frequently accessed data for faster retrieval Cache-Aside Pattern
22 CQRS Separates read and write operations CQRS Pattern
23 Event Sourcing Stores state changes as a sequence of events Event Sourcing Pattern
24 Idempotency Ensures repeated requests don't create duplicate effects Idempotency Pattern
25 Strangler Fig Gradually replaces a legacy application Strangler Fig Pattern
26 Anti-Corruption Layer Protects a new service from legacy models Anti-Corruption Layer Pattern
27 Backend for Frontend Provides a dedicated backend for each client BFF Pattern
28 Aggregator Combines responses from multiple services Aggregator Pattern
29 Adapter Converts one interface into another Adapter Pattern
30 Sidecar Runs supporting functionality alongside a service Sidecar Pattern
31 Service Mesh Manages service-to-service communication Service Mesh Pattern
32 Ambassador Handles external communication through a proxy Ambassador Pattern
33 Externalized Configuration Keeps configuration outside application code External Configuration Pattern
34 Centralized Configuration Provides configuration from a central location Configuration Server Pattern
35 Health Check Determines whether a service is operational Health Check Pattern
36 Distributed Tracing Tracks requests across multiple services Distributed Tracing Pattern
37 Centralized Logging Collects logs from multiple services Centralized Logging Pattern
38 Observability Provides visibility into distributed system behavior Observability Pattern
39 Contract Testing Validates compatibility between service consumers and providers Consumer-Driven Contract Pattern
40 API Versioning Allows APIs to evolve without breaking clients API Versioning Pattern
41 Authentication Verifies the identity of users or services Authentication Pattern
42 Authorization Controls access to resources Authorization Pattern
43 Token Propagation Passes user/service identity between services Token Propagation Pattern
44 Zero Trust Services are not automatically trusted Zero Trust Pattern
45 Blue-Green Deployment Uses two environments for safer releases Blue-Green Pattern
46 Canary Deployment Releases changes gradually Canary Release Pattern
47 Rolling Deployment Gradually replaces old service instances Rolling Update Pattern
48 Horizontal Scaling Adds additional service instances Scale-Out Pattern
49 Fault Isolation Prevents one service failure from spreading Failure Isolation Pattern
50 Independent Deployment Allows services to be deployed separately Independent Deployment Pattern
